5-year limited warranty

Honeywell warrants this product, excluding battery, to be free from defects in the workmanship or
materials, under normal use and service, for a period of five (5) years from the date of purchase by
the consumer. If at any time during the warranty period the product is determined to be defective or
malfunctions, Honeywell shall repair or replace it (at Honeywell's option).
If the product is defective,
(i) return it, with a bill of sale or other dated proof of purchase, to the place from which you purchased it;
or
(ii) call Honeywell Customer Care at 1-800-468-1502. Customer Care will make the determination
whether the product should be returned to the following address:
Honeywell Return Goods, Dock 4 MN10-3860, 1985 Douglas Dr. N., Golden Valley, MN 55422, or whether
a replacement product can be sent to you.
This warranty does not cover removal or reinstallation costs. This warranty shall not apply if it is shown by
Honeywell that the defect or malfunction was caused by damage which occurred while the product was in
the possession of a consumer.
Honeywell's sole responsibility shall be to repair or replace the product within the terms stated above.

CAUTION: ELECTRICAL HAZARD
Can cause electrical shock or equipment damage. Disconnect power before beginning
installation.
CAUTION: EQUIPMENT DAMAGE HAZARD
Compressor protection is bypassed during testing. To prevent equipment damage, avoid cycling the
compressor quickly.
CAUTION: MERCURY NOTICE
If this product is replacing a control that contains mercury in a sealed tube, do not place the old
control in the trash. Contact your local waste management authority for instructions regarding
recycling and proper disposal.
CAUTION: ELECTRONIC WASTE NOTICE
The product should not be disposed of with other household waste. Check for the nearest
authorized collection centers or authorized recyclers. The correct disposal of end-of-life equipment
will help prevent potential negative consequences for the environment and human health.
